Julius Reed

Julius C. Reed, born July 14 1937, left to be with The Lord on Saturday, February 13, 2016. Julius loved God. He shared his love for his heavenly father with anyone that would listen. Julius was greatly concerned with the welfare of each person's soul for nothing else in his life was as important as this. Julius was a faithful member of The Church of God international where he felt honored to stand behind the sacred stand and lead his church in praising the Lord Jesus Christ each Saturday morning for many years.
Julius Reed was a retired Master Sergeant from the U.S. Air Force where he served for 25 years. Julius Reed held a Bachelors degree in Business Management.
Julius Reed was loved and survived by his children, Donna Cook, Barbara Reed, and David Reed. One living sister June Carrel of TN. Five Grandchildren Sarah Sutton, Kenneth Cook, Wesley Copeland, Rachelle Jolly, and Ronnie Reed. Three great grandchildren William Ward, Brylie Sutton, and Josh D Jolly Jr.
